Universal boards do not automatically detect the resolution of the screen attached via the LVDS cable. You must download a specific software bin file that corresponds exactly to your panel's native resolution (e.g., 1366x768 or 1920x1080 ) and bit rate ( 6-bit or 8-bit ).
